Description

Given the high stakes of the 2020 election for president of the U.S., SNF Agora fellow Scott Warren will debrief the results of Nov. 3. Drawing on his expertise in civic education and youth activism, Warren will evaluate the role Generation Z played in the ballot process, explain what is next for our nation, and promote efforts to recover following this contentious political period. This event is part of the International Studies Leadership Council for a fall speaker series on the November U.S. election.
